As a key equipment in modern injection molding technology, high-speed injection molding machines are widely used in mass production processes in various industries. However, understanding the advantages and limitations of high-speed injection molding machines in mass production is crucial for manufacturers and engineers. The following will introduce the advantages and limitations of high-speed injection molding machines in mass production, and discuss their impact and countermeasures.
1. Improving production efficiency: High speed injection molding machines have the characteristic of rapid injection molding, which can achieve shorter injection cycles and higher injection speed, thereby improving production efficiency.
2. Ensure consistency and stability: High speed injection molding machines can ensure product quality consistency and production process stability through precise control systems and stable working modes.
3. Reduce manual intervention: high-speed injection molding machines have advantages in terms of automation, which can reduce manual operation and intervention, and reduce Personal equation and labor costs.
4. Flexibility and fast conversion: High speed injection molding machines can quickly switch between different molds and production requirements, achieving fast conversion and flexibility in batch production.
2. Limitations of high-speed injection molding machines in mass production:
1. High initial investment cost: Compared to traditional injection molding machines, high-speed injection molding machines have higher purchase and installation costs, which may pose certain economic pressure for some small and medium-sized enterprises.
2. For specific products: High speed injection molding machines are more suitable for smaller and lighter injection molding products in batch production, and may have certain limitations for large and heavy products.
